5 öre, Stockholm, Gustaf VI Adolf, 1972

In 1972, Sweden got a new 5-öre coin. The coin was made of bronze, just like before, but much smaller than before. The diameter had gone down from 26 millimetres to 17 millimetres and the weight of the new coin was 2.68 grams instead of 8 grams. The new 5-öre coin was minted for two years, in 1972 and 1973. After the death of King Gustav VI Adolf in 1973, it was not until 1976 that the new King Carl XVI Gustaf's 5-öre coins began to be issued.
